Ernie Ball strings have been a top choice for players of all types since the early 1960s, when guitarists came into Ernie Ball's music store, customizing their string gauges to make their axes easier to play. After fruitless attempts to interest major guitar manufacturers in a lighter set of strings, Ernie Ball decided to start making his own. Sounds Great, Last Long and Easy on Your Fingers
They sound great and are easier to play than phosphorus bronze lights. They last along time if you're careful to wash your hands before playing and wipe your strings with a clean cloth after each use. When I switched from lights (12-53) to these (10-50) I didn't have to adjust the russ rod on my Taylor Academy 12e and there was no fret buzz. They're made in Southern California where the humidity is low. They are then packaged to resist humidity to keep them as fresh as when they were made.
